#a65d65 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a65d65 is composed of 65.1% red, 36.5%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 39.2%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 353.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 50.8%. #a65d65 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aca with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a65d65 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a65d65 has RGB values of R:166, G:93,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.39,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10902885.

Hex triplet a65d65 #a65d65
RGB Decimal 166, 93, 101 rgb(166,93,101)
RGB Percent 65.1, 36.5, 39.6 rgb(65.1%,36.5%,39.6%)
CMYK 0, 44, 39, 35
HSL 353.4°, 29.1, 50.8 hsl(353.4,29.1%,50.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 353.4°, 44, 65.1
Web Safe 996666 #996666
CIE-LAB 48.104, 30.634, 8.602
XYZ 21.989, 16.877, 14.411
xyY 0.413, 0.317, 16.877
CIE-LCH 48.104, 31.819, 15.685
CIE-LUV 48.104, 49.048, 5.471
Hunter-Lab 41.081, 23.653, 7.959
Binary 10100110, 01011101, 01100101

Shades and Tints of #a65d65

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f5 is the lightest one.
